What can I see and do near Maejo University?
Learn about local history at Ban Hmong Mae Sa Mai and Dara Pirom Palace Museum. You might spend a leisurely day outdoors at Suan Buak Haad Park and Huey Kaew Fitness Park. Mae Jo Golf Club and Wat Phra Non are some sights worth a visit in the area.
